The university never owned McMillan Hall but it did serve the campus community. For many years the Y.M.C.A. had rented Sackett & McMillan Halls on State Street three blocks north of the campus, from the Presbyterian Church, ...[source: Encyclopedic Survey, p. 1669]. The Y.M.C.A. moved into Lane Hall upon its opening in 1917.
